The show featured Belinda Peacock, a transsexual woman, as a regular character. Her storyline explored themes of identity and acceptance, particularly in her relationship with Mark. Despite initial challenges, the narrative ultimately depicted her with dignity and agency, leading to a positive resolution regarding her identity and relationships.
